M5StackにENVⅡ:SHT30(高精度デジタル温湿度センサ) とBMP280 (モバイル用に特別設計された絶対大気圧センサ)を搭載した環境センサを繋いで画面表示してみましたのでその手順を記載します
(Arduino開発環境は構築済みとします)
1. 「Adafruit BMP280 Library」のインストール
Arduino IDEを起動し、「スケッチ」タブ→「ライブラリをインクルード」→「ライブラリを管理」にて表示される検索窓に「Adafruit BMP280」を入力。表示されるライブラリをインストールする
2. 「ENVII」ファイルのコピー
- M5StackのGitHub(こちら)に公開されているサンプルコード一式をダウンロード
- ダウンロードした中の「M5-ProductExampleCodes-master\Unit\ENVII\Arduino\ENVII」にある3つのファイル「Adafruit_Sensor.h」「SHT3X.cpp」「SHT3X.h」を「C:\Users<user_name>\Documents\Arduino\libraries\Adafruit_BMP280_Library」へコピー
3. スケッチファイル作成、ビルド&書き込み
「M5-ProductExampleCodes-master\Unit\ENVII\Arduino\ENVII」にある「ENVII.ino」を基にしてビルド&書き込み